Overview

Situated in the Blackpool Centre district of Blackpool, the 3-star Ardern Hotel gives access to entertainment venues like Blackpool Park Golf Club, around 25 minutes' walk away. This Blackpool hotel provides Wi-Fi, which is available in the rooms.

Location

The property is located only a 5-minute walk from Coral Island Amusement Center and only a 7-minute walk from Madame Tussauds Blackpool Wax Museum. Cultural sights in the area are The Grundy Art Gallery (1 km) and Blackpool Central Library (0.9 km). The hotel is situated within short walking distance of The Big One, while Central Coach bus station lies approximately 5 minutes' walk away.

Ardern Hotel is a short stroll from a railway station.

Rooms

Some of the 11 en suite rooms at this Blackpool property are furnished with a writing table, and appointed with coffee/tea making equipment. Guests can also use a separate toilet and a shower, along with such amenities as hairdryers and shower caps.

Eat & Drink

Treat yourself to wines and beers served in the onsite bar. The café Captains Table Fish & Chips is located a mere 5 minutes' walk from this Blackpool hotel.
